Headless services provide backend functionality through APIs without dictating frontend implementation, enabling flexible, multi-channel applications. The best solutions combine powerful backend capabilities with developer-friendly APIs to support modern, decoupled architecture patterns.
Popular examples
- Headless CMS — Content management with API-first delivery for websites, mobile apps, and digital experiences
- Cart service — E-commerce backend handling products, inventory, checkout, and order management
- Search platform — Intelligent search and discovery with customizable ranking and filtering

Key features to evaluate
- API design quality: RESTful or GraphQL APIs with comprehensive functionality
- Content modeling: Flexible content types, relationships, and custom field support
- Multi-channel delivery: Content optimization for web, mobile, IoT, and other platforms
- Developer experience: SDKs, documentation, and integration tools
- Performance optimization: CDN integration, caching, and global content delivery
- Admin interface: User-friendly content management for non-technical users
- Scalability support: Auto-scaling, high availability, and enterprise features
Headless CMS capabilities
Content management features:
- Flexible content modeling: Custom content types, fields, and relationships
- Rich text editing: WYSIWYG editors with markdown support and custom components
- Media management: Image optimization, video hosting, and asset organization
- Workflow management: Content approval, scheduling, and collaboration tools
Multi-channel delivery:
- API-first architecture: RESTful and GraphQL APIs for content retrieval
- Content localization: Multi-language support and regional content management
- Preview capabilities: Content preview across different frontend implementations
- Webhook integration: Real-time content updates and cache invalidation
